Aimsun Next Scripting  22
GKTurning Member List

This is the complete list of members for GKTurning, including all inherited members.

acceptConnection(GKGeoObject *object) constGKGeoObjectvirtual
add(const GKPoints &ps)GKPolyline
addConnection(GKObjectConnection *)GKGeoObjectvirtual
addCurvePointAt(int pos, const GKPoint &p)GKBezierCurvevirtual
addedToCatalog()GKObjectvirtual
addMark(int newMark)GKGeoObject
addPoint(const GKPoint &p)GKPolylinevirtual
addPointAt(int pos, const GKPoint &p)GKPolylinevirtual
addSegment(GKBezierCurveType type)GKBezierCurve
addStopLine(GKStopLine stopLine)GKTurning
addTopObject(GKGeoObject *)GKGeoObject
addTurningEntity(const GKTurningEntity &_turningEntity)GKTurning
altitudeAttGKGeoObjectstatic
angleToCurve(const GKBezierCurve &curve) constGKBezierCurve
anyConnection(const GKGeoObject *) constGKGeoObject
attractiveness() constGKTurning
automaticCapacity() constGKTurning
autoSpeedAttGKTurningstatic
baseGKBaseObject
calcAngleBridge() constGKTurning
calcAngleSections() constGKTurning
calculateBezierDerivative(float t) constGKBezierCurve
calculateBezierPoint(float t) constGKBezierCurve
calculateBezierRadius(const GKPoints &p, uint nbpoints=0) constGKBezierCurve
calculateBezierSecondDerivative(float t) constGKBezierCurve
calculatePolyline(uint nbpoints=0, bool simplify=true, QVector< int > *segmentsBeginPos=NULL) constGKBezierCurve
calculateSpeed()GKTurning
canBeDeleted() constGKObjectvirtual
canBeEdited() constGKGeoObjectvirtual
canBeGrouped() constGKGeoObjectvirtual
canBeJoined(const GKPolyline *pol) constGKPolylinevirtual
canBeModified() constGKGeoObjectvirtual
canPointBeAdded(uint) constGKTurningvirtual
canUse(GKVehicleClass *)GKTurning
capacity() constGKTurning
changeConnectionObject(GKGeoObject *oldObject, GKGeoObject *newObject, GK::ConnectionType connectionType=GK::eConnectionUndefined)GKGeoObjectvirtual
changeDirection()GKBezierCurvevirtual
clearDataValueTS(const GKColumn *attr, GKTSDescription *aDescription=NULL)GKObjectvirtual
clearDataValueTSByID(uint attrId, GKTSDescription *aDescription=NULL)GKObject
clearTurningEntities()GKTurning
clone(bool addItToModel=true) constGKObjectvirtual
cloneAsTemporary(bool addItToModel=true) constGKObjectvirtual
curve()GKTurning
descriptionAttGKBaseObjectstatic
destinationSectionAttGKTurningstatic
doGetContainedWay(const GKBBox &myBBox, const GKPoints &points, const GKBBox &bboxPoints) constGKGeoObjectvirtual
dynamicFunctionAttGKTurningstatic
eCurve enum valueGKBezierCurve
eDelete enum valueGKObject
eDeleted enum valueGKObject
eGiveway enum valueGKTurning
eIdentifierAll enum valueGKObject
eIdentifierDefault enum valueGKObject
eIdentifierDescription enum valueGKObject
eIdentifierExternalId enum valueGKObject
eIdentifierId enum valueGKObject
eIdentifierName enum valueGKObject
eIdentifierStandard enum valueGKObject
eIdentifierStandardWithType enum valueGKObject
eIdentifierTypeExternalName enum valueGKObject
eModification enum valueGKObject
eModificationDelete enum valueGKObject
eModified enum valueGKObject
eNew enum valueGKObject
eNone enum valueGKTurning
eNothing enum valueGKGeoObject
ePartially enum valueGKGeoObject
eRTOR enum valueGKTurning
eSaved enum valueGKObject
eSegment enum valueGKBezierCurve
eSimpleCurve enum valueGKBezierCurve
eStop enum valueGKTurning
eTotally enum valueGKGeoObject
exists(quint32 scenarioId) constGKGeoObjectvirtual
externalIdAttGKBaseObjectstatic
findFolder(const QString &byName) constGKObject
getAdditionalVolume() constGKTurning
getAltitude() constGKBezierCurvevirtual
getBBox() constGKPolyline
getBezierRadiusatPoint(const GKPoints &p, const GKPoint &p1, uint nbpoints=0) constGKBezierCurve
getBottomObject() constGKGeoObject
getCapacity() constGKTurning
getConnections() constGKGeoObject
getConnections(const GKGeoObject *) constGKGeoObject
getContainedWay(const GKPoints &points, const GKBBox &bboxPoints) constGKGeoObject
getCreateRootFolder()GKObject
getCurveType(uint pos) constGKBezierCurve
getCutCmd(const GKPoint &from, const GKPoint &to, bool keepConnection)GKGeoObjectvirtual
getDataValue(const GKColumn *attr, bool *deleteit,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ueBool(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ueBoolBy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ueByID(uint attrId, bool *deleteit,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ueDate(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ueDateBy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ueDateTime(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ueDateTimeBy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ueDouble(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ueDoubleBy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ueInt(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ueIntBy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ueInTS(const GKColumn *attr, GKTimeSerieIndex index, double *deviation=NULL) constGKObjectvirtual
getDataValueInTSByID(uint attrId, GKTimeSerieIndex index, double *deviation=NULL) constGKObjectvirtual
getDataValueObject(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ueObjectBy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ueString(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ueStringBy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ueTime(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ueTimeBy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ueTimeDuration(const GKColumn *attr,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ueTimeDurationByID(uint attrId, const GKContext &context=GKContext::anyContext) constGKObjectvirtual
getDataValueTS(const GKColumn *attr) constGKObjectvirtual
getDataValueTSByID(uint attrId) constGKObjectvirtual
getDelCmd()GKObjectvirtual
getDelConnectionCmd(GKObject *target)GKObjectvirtual
getDescription() constGKObjectvirtual
getDestination() constGKTurning
getDestinationFromLane() constGKTurning
getDestinationToLane() constGKTurning
getDynamicFunction() constGKTurning
getExtendedId(IdentifierForm form=eIdentifierDefault) constGKObject
getExternalId() constGKObjectvirtual
getId() constGKObjectvirtual
getInitialFunction() constGKTurning
getJunctionDelayFunction() constGKTurning
getKInitialsFunction() constGKTurning
getLayer() constGKGeoObject
getLock() constGKObject
getMark() constGKGeoObject
getMarks() constGKGeoObject
getMaster() constGKObjectvirtual
getModel() constGKObjectvirtual
getName() constGKObjectvirtual
getNameOrExtendedId(IdentifierForm form=eIdentifierDefault) constGKObject
getNbSegments() constGKBezierCurve
getNbSelPoints() constGKPolyline
getNode() constGKTurning
getNumberOfMarks() constGKGeoObject
getNumSegmentControlPoints(int pos) constGKBezierCurve
getOrigin() constGKTurning
getOriginFromLane() constGKTurning
getOriginToLane() constGKTurning
getParentFolders() constGKObject
getPenColor() constGKPolylinevirtual
getPenSize() constGKPolyline
getPenSizeUnits() constGKPolyline
getPenStyle() constGKPolyline
getPoint(uint at) constGKPolyline
getPoints() constGKPolyline
getPolygon() constGKTurning
getReactionTimeFactor() constGKTurning
getRootFolder() constGKObject
getSegment(uint pos) constGKBezierCurve
getSegmentLength(uint pos, uint nbpoints=0) constGKBezierCurve
getSlope(int segmentPos) constGKPolyline
getSpeed() constGKTurning
getStatus() constGKObject
getStopLineByPoint(const GKPoint &p) constGKTurning
getStopLines() constGKTurning
getTick() constGKObject
getTopObjects() constGKGeoObject
getTurningEntities() constGKTurning
getTurnPenaltyFunction() constGKTurning
getType() constGKObject
getTypeExternalName() constGKObjectvirtual
getTypeName() constGKObjectvirtual
getUserDefinedCost() constGKTurning
getUserDefinedCost2() constGKTurning
getUserDefinedCost3() constGKTurning
getUUID() constGKObject
getWarningIndicator() constGKTurning
GKBaseObject()GKBaseObject
GKBezierCurve()GKBezierCurve
GKBezierCurveType enum nameGKBezierCurve
GKGeoContainer enum nameGKGeoObject
GKGeoObject()GKGeoObject
GKLockType enum nameGKObject
GKObject()GKObject
GKObject(const GKObject &o)GKObject
GKObjectStatus enum nameGKObject
GKPolyline()GKPolyline
GKTurning()GKTurning
GKWarningIndicator enum nameGKTurning
hasAnyTSWithData() constGKObject
hit(const GKPoint &p, float epsilon) constGKBezierCurve
idAttGKBaseObjectstatic
IdentifierForm typedefGKObject
IdentifierFormFlag enum nameGKObject
if(base)GKBaseObjectinline
increaseTick()GKObjectvirtual
init()GKObjectvirtual
initialFunctionAttGKTurningstatic
isA(const GKType *atype) constGKObject
isA(const QString &typeName) constGKObject
isASegment() constGKBezierCurve
isAutoSpeed() constGKTurning
isDataValueNull(const GKColumn *attr) constGKObject
isExternal() constGKObject
isInternalRoundaboutTurning() constGKTurning
isLabeled() constGKGeoObject
isPointSelected(uint p) constGKPolyline
isSelected() constGKGeoObjectvirtual
isTemporary() constGKObject
isUsingRoadTypeDistanceZones() constGKTurning
join(const GKPolyline *pol, bool atStart)GKBezierCurvevirtual
kInitialsFunctionAttGKTurningstatic
layerAttGKGeoObjectstatic
length2D(uint nbpoints=0) constGKBezierCurve
GKPolyline::length2D() constGKPolylinevirtual
length3D(uint nbpoints=0) constGKBezierCurve
GKPolyline::length3D() constGKPolylinevirtual
markAttGKGeoObjectstatic
MeanRadius(uint nbpoints=0) constGKBezierCurve
nameAttGKBaseObjectstatic
nbParts() constGKBezierCurve
nbPoints() constGKPolyline
nodeAttGKTurningstatic
nonCommandObjectRemoved(GKObject *)GKObjectvirtual
notifyStatusChange()GKObject
numberOfConnectionsAttGKGeoObjectstatic
objectConnectionType(const GKGeoObject *object) constGKGeoObject
onlyContainsSegments() constGKBezierCurve
originSectionAttGKTurningstatic
pointAtPos(float pos) constGKBezierCurve
posAtPoint(const GKPoint &p, GKCoord maxDistToCurve=0.01) constGKBezierCurve
preferencesChanged()GKObjectvirtual
prepend(const GKPoints &ps)GKPolyline
reactionTimeFactorAttGKTurningstatic
removeAllConnections(GK::ObjectDeletionBehaviour)GKGeoObjectvirtual
removeAllStopLines()GKTurning
removeColumn(GKColumn *column)GKObject
removeConnection(GKObjectConnection *, GK::ObjectDeletionBehaviour)GKGeoObjectvirtual
removeDataValue(const GKColumn *attr)GKObject
removeDataValueByID(uint attrId)GKObject
removedFromCatalog()GKObjectvirtual
removePoint(uint pos)GKBezierCurvevirtual
removePoints(uint nbPoints, bool atStart, int &nbSegmentsRemoved)GKBezierCurvevirtual
GKPolyline::removePoints(uint nbPoints, bool atStart)GKPolylinevirtual
removeStopLine(GKStopLine stopLine)GKTurning
resetColumn(GKColumn *column)GKObject
revisedAttGKObjectstatic
rotate(const GKPoint &center, double angle)GKGeoObjectvirtual
scale(const GKPoint &)GKGeoObjectvirtual
segmentAtPos(GKCoord pos, double *length=NULL) constGKBezierCurve
segmentAtPosComplete(const GKPoints &points, GKCoord pos, double *retLength=NULL) constGKBezierCurve
selectAllPoints()GKPolyline
setAggregatedValueInTS(const GKColumn *attr, double value, double deviation, GKTSDescription *aDescription=NULL)GKObjectvirtual
setAggregatedValueInTSByID(uint attrId, double value, double deviation, GKTSDescription *aDescription=NULL)GKObject
setAltitude(GKCoord value)GKBezierCurvevirtual
setAttractiveness(double value)GKTurning
setAutomaticCapacity(bool value)GKTurning
setAutoSpeed(bool)GKTurning
setCapacity(double value)GKTurning
setConnection(GKSection *, GKSection *)GKTurningvirtual
setCurve(const GKBezierCurve &curve)GKBezierCurve
setDataValue(const GKColumn *attr, const QVariant &v)GKObjectvirtual
setDataValueByID(uint attrId, const QVariant &v)GKObject
setDataValueDouble(const GKColumn *attr, double v)GKObjectvirtual
setDataValueDoubleByID(uint attrId, double v)GKObject
setDataValueInSingleTS(const GKColumn *attr, GKTimeSerieIndex index, double value, double deviation, GKTSDescription *aDescription)GKObjectvirtual
setDataValueInTS(const GKColumn *attr, GKTimeSerieIndex index, double value, double deviation, GKTSDescription *aDescription=NULL, int reservedSize=0)GKObjectvirtual
setDataValueInTS(const GKColumn *attr, GKTimeSerieIndex index, double value, double deviation, double lowerValue, GKTSDescription *aDescription=NULL, int reservedSize=0)GKObjectvirtual
setDataValueInTSByID(uint attrId, GKTimeSerieIndex index, double value, double deviation, GKTSDescription *aDescription=NULL, int reservedSize=0)GKObject
setDataValueObject(const GKColumn *attr, const GKObject *obj)GKObjectvirtual
setDataValueObjectByID(uint attrId, const GKObject *obj)GKObject
setDescription(const QString &adescription)GKObject
setDestination(GKSection *)GKTurningvirtual
setDestinationLanes(uint, uint)GKTurning
setDynamicFunction(GKFunctionCost *fc)GKTurning
setExternal(bool value)GKObject
setExternalId(const QString &anId)GKObject
setFromPoints(const GKPoints &ps, GKBezierCurveType type)GKBezierCurve
setFromSegment(const GKPoint &p1, const GKPoint &p2, GKBezierCurveType type)GKBezierCurve
setId(uint aid, GKModel *model)GKObjectvirtual
setInitialFunction(GKFunctionCost *fc)GKTurning
setInternalRoundaboutTurning(bool value)GKTurning
setJunctionDelayFunction(const GKFunctionCost *fc)GKTurning
setKInitialsFunction(GKFunctionCost *fc)GKTurning
setLabeled(bool value)GKGeoObject
setLayer(GKLayer *alayer)GKGeoObject
setLock(GKLockType atype)GKObjectvirtual
setMark(int newMark)GKGeoObject
setModel(GKModel *amodel)GKObjectvirtual
setName(const QString &aname)GKObjectvirtual
setNode(GKNode *)GKTurning
setOrigin(GKSection *)GKTurningvirtual
setOriginLanes(uint, uint)GKTurning
setPenColor(const QColor &color)GKPolyline
setPenSize(float size)GKPolyline
setPenSizeUnits(const GK::SizeUnits &units)GKPolyline
setPenStyle(const Qt::PenStyle &astyle)GKPolyline
setPoint(int s, int i, const GKPoint &p)GKBezierCurve
setPoint(int i, const GKPoint &p)GKBezierCurve
GKPolyline::setPoint(uint at, const GKPoint &p)GKPolyline
setPoints(const GKPoints &ps)GKPolylinevirtual
setPointSelected(uint p, bool value)GKPolyline
setReactionTimeFactor(double reactionTimeFactor)GKTurning
setRootFolder(GKFolder *afolder)GKObject
setSelected(bool newState)GKGeoObjectvirtual
setSpeed(double)GKTurning
setStatus(const GKObjectStatus astatus)GKObjectvirtual
setStopLineLength(int p, double length)GKTurning
setStopLinePosition(int p, double position)GKTurning
setTemporary(bool value)GKObject
setTick(uint t)GKObject
setTurningEntitiesProps(unsigned short _of, unsigned short _ot, unsigned short _df, unsigned short _dt)GKTurning
setTurnPenaltyFunction(const GKFunctionCost *fc)GKTurning
setType(GKType *atype)GKObjectvirtual
setUseCapacityAsAttractiveness(bool value)GKTurning
setUseRoadTypeDistanceZones(bool value)GKTurning
setWarningIndicator(GKWarningIndicator)GKTurning
sipResGKTurning
sipTypeGKBaseObject
speedAttGKTurningstatic
stopLineDistanceAttGKTurningstatic
translate(const GKPoint &delta)GKGeoObjectvirtual
translatedByNode(const GKPoint &)GKTurning
typeExternalNameAttGKObjectstatic
typeNameAttGKObjectstatic
unmark()GKGeoObject
unselectAllPoints()GKPolyline
updatePath(bool)GKTurning
useCapacityAsAttractiveness() constGKTurning
warningAttGKTurningstatic
yellowBoxBehaviourAttGKTurningstatic

© Aimsun SLU
Aimsun ®